This week we show you how to add a personal touch to your home with decorative coasters.

Our coasters feature dried flowers in a resin base. We have graded them as easy with step-by-step instructions for you to follow.

You will need a selection of dried flowers, wooden coasters with a lip and Pebeo Gedeo Bio-Based Crystal Resin. The resin is available from many craft outlets including www.hobbycraft.co.uk.

You can either buy dried flowers or dry your own. We include details on how to do that, too.

Once you have your materials together, it is easy to create your coasters.

Before you begin, be aware that you will need to work in a well-ventilated area while working with resin. You also need to wear a respirator mask and disposable gloves.

The coasters just need 24 hours to set and then you can display your work around the home. These would make a lovely gift, too.
